Asphalt roof inspection services involve a thorough assessment of the condition of a roof's surface, focusing on identifying signs of damage, wear, or potential issues that could lead to leaks or other problems. These inspections typically cover residential properties, including single-family homes and multi-unit buildings, as well as commercial structures with asphalt roofing systems. Homeowners often seek these inspections before purchasing a property, after severe weather events, or as part of routine maintenance to ensure the roof remains in good condition and to prevent costly repairs down the line.
Property owners usually want to understand the overall health of their asphalt roof, including the presence of cracked, missing, or curling shingles, as well as any signs of water intrusion or structural damage. They may also inquire about the remaining lifespan of the roof and whether repairs or replacement are advisable. Clarifying these aspects helps homeowners make informed decisions about maintenance, repairs, or upgrades to protect their property and investment.

Asphalt Roof Inspection Questions
What is included in an asphalt roof inspection? An asphalt roof inspection typically assesses shingles, flashing, gutters, and overall roof condition to identify potential issues.
How often should asphalt roofs be inspected? It is recommended to have an asphalt roof inspected at least once a year or after severe weather events.
What signs indicate a need for an asphalt roof inspection? Visible damage like missing shingles, curling edges, or water stains on ceilings are signs that an inspection may be needed.
What are the benefits of regular asphalt roof inspections? Regular inspections help detect problems early, potentially preventing costly repairs and prolonging the roof’s lifespan.
